Men's basketball team falters late, falls at Mt. San Jacinto

Irvine Valley's men's basketball team looked to pick up its fifth win of the season Wednesday night at Mt. San Jacinto.

But the Lasers gave up a three-point halftime lead and didn't score over the last three minutes of the game in a 72-66 defeat.

Irvine Valley's record went to 4-2 overall.

Freshman guard Ahmad Alhammouri led the Lasers with 22 points. He went 7 opf 12 from the field, 4 of 8 from three-point range and made all four of his free throws in the contest.

Sophomore wing Garrett Trayer added nine points and six rebounds for IVC.

Irvine Valley shot 42.1 percent from the field (24 of 57) overall, but only 33.3 percent (9 of 27) in the second half.

The Lasers (4-2 overall) now host Cuyamaca on Friday night at home at 5 p.m.
